My eyes are on a Desknote A929 for Athlon XP Processor which if you're not familiar with, uses all desktop components, (except for HD) to cut costs.
I think this is an excellent and suitable use for your older XP or Duron processor.
Last time I spec'ed a system out, with all new components it was $975. I expect another round of AMD price cuts in mid to late October. That's when I'll be looking at building. I've got a XP 1900+ in my main box...
